#404762 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#404762 is composed of 25.1% red, 27.8%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.7% cyan, 27.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 61.6% black. It has a hue angle of 227.6 degrees, a saturation of 21% and a lightness of 31.8%. #404762 color hex could be obtained by blending #808ec4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#404762 color description : Very dark grayish blue.
#404762 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#404762 has RGB values of R:64, G:71,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0.28, Y:0,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 4212578.
